After reading this in the 1.6 docs:
"Note: Database upgrade may take quite significant time, several hours or more.
It is recommended to test the upgrade procedure in a non-production
environment."
I ran the upgrade sql script...
# cat zabbix-1.6.1/upgrades/dbpatches/1.6/mysql/patch.sql | mysql zabbix
...and considering that my innodb database is 153Gb I'd figured that it would be a while before the process finished. Instead, the prompt returned without errors in less than 10 minutes! Is this right?!
This is not on our production hardware so I don't have any agents reporting in to this server. Just testing.
How long did it take for your database upgrade?
